Is Prague a dangerous city?

0

Of the many cities we have visited Prague is defenitely one of the safest. This is most likely because of the very quiet and relaxed personality of the Czech people. Just like in any big city where a lot of tourists come, pickpockets are active. At most tourist sights and mainly in the trams (lines number 22-23 are famous for their pickpocket groups), you will have to keep an eye on your belongings all the time. It wont take these trained pickpockets much more than a few seconds, when you’re just admiring the beauty of the city, to steel your belongings away. Please keep your valaubles always at a safe place or a place you can see them. If you come by car, don’t forget to remove your belongings from the car and preferably park it in a guarded zone. All these warnings are just to make you aware of the fact that these things happen and we think it is better to prevent than to heal. Further we’re sure you will enjoy your stay in Prague much more knowing your belongings are safe with you.
